Frequently Asked Questions

How can I balance the need for control with the uncertainty of a situation and still make progress?

For me, it’s about embracing the tension between control and uncertainty. I’ve learned to focus on what I can influence, not what I can control. It’s a subtle shift, but it’s freed me to take action despite the unknowns, and to find a sense of progress in the midst of ambiguity.

What role does self-compassion play in helping me cope with the anxiety of uncertain times?

Self-compassion is the anchor that holds me steady in uncertain times. It’s about acknowledging my fears and anxieties, and treating myself with kindness – just as I would a close friend. By doing so, I create space to breathe, to reflect, and to find my footing on shaky ground.

Are there any specific mindfulness practices that can help me stay grounded when faced with ambiguous decisions?

For me, it’s about embracing the pause – taking a few deep breaths, feeling the weight of my feet on the ground, and acknowledging the uncertainty without judgment. I find solace in a simple mindfulness practice: a 4-7-8 breathing pattern, where I inhale for 4 seconds, hold for 7, and exhale for 8, calming my mind and clarifying my thoughts.
